Product Info

K2 Sidestash Skis 2011: Whether tracking-out your hidden in-bound stashes, or ducking the ropes to harvest week-old pow, the K2 SideStash Skis might just be the perfect tool. As you tick off your hit list, the All Terrain Shovel rocker provides both the floatation and predictability needed to flash wide open slopes, and the nimbleness required to charge tight chutes. When the frenzy’s over, the powerful metal laminate Hybritech™ sidewall construction delivers a smooth, damp, stable ride as you confidently blast through leftover crud.

Product Details

Shape

Designed for those who ski off-piste, these skis are shaped to work for all disciplines from the most serious alpine touring skier to the big mountain powder ripper

All-Terrain Rocker – 70% Camber, 30% Rocker. The All-Terrain Rocker is the most versatile Baseline™ available featuring an elevated tip for variable and soft-snow performance and camber underfoot for power, energy and edge-hold in firmer conditions

Flat/notched tail

Construction

The wider waisted construction of Hybritech™ combines the accuracy and power performance of sidewall underfoot with the lightweight and smooth turn initiation of cap construction. Tip and tail attachment holes fit the functional needs of a backcountry skier including the ability to build a rescue sled, or construct various ski anchors.

Flex

Use: Variable snow: 20%, Soft snow: 80%

Aspen is known for its inherent strength and durability, while the Paulownia is eco friendly and lightweight. Metal laminate makes this ski a higher performer with alternating layers of fiberglass and Titanal above and below the wood core. This provides damp, accurate, unshakable performance that is ideal for expert level skiers.

Special Features

Tip and tail skin attachment holes
